Several articles show birth year as 1836. Marker shows 1837.

Dr. Harris received early education at a high school at Brownsville, TN. From 1854-1857 he was an instructor in Latin and Greek at St. Thomas' Hall in Holly Springs, MS and studied theological courses under the preceptorship of Rev. J.W. Rogers, DD. there.

He received orders of the diaconate on April 25, 1858 in St. Andrews Church in Jackson, Mississippi and on March 25, 1860, he was ordained to the priesthood by Bishop Otey at St. Mary's Church in Memphis, TN.

In 1877, he received the degree of S.T.D. (Doctor of Sacred Theology) from the University of New York and the same degree later by the University of the South.

He began his work in Pinola, Mississippi.
